Idea 启动项目提示找不到或无法加载主类

您所在的位置:网站首页 idea 找不到或无法加载类 Idea 启动项目提示找不到或无法加载主类

Idea 启动项目提示找不到或无法加载主类

2024-07-09 12:21| 来源: 网络整理| 查看: 265

创建日期:2023年7月19日 是否解决:是 问题难度:简单 解决耗时:10min

一、遇见的问题 1.1 问题背景

尝试 eureka 多配置文件多次启动时移动了项目文件夹

1.2 问题描述

项目refactor 移动文件夹后,无法启动,提示 找不到或无法加载主类”

错误: 找不到或无法加载主类 priv.liuyp.eureka.EurekaServerApplication 原因: java.lang.ClassNotFoundException: priv.liuyp.eureka.EurekaServerApplication 二、问题分析 2.1 问题原因分析 找不到主类,就看看编译后的 class 路径是否正确 2.2 解决方向 IDEA的 project structure 中查看output路径是否正确clean maven 项目重新加载找到具体的编译后target 输出路径看看是否跟output配置的一致 三、问题解决 3.1 确定原因

**clean maven 项目重新加载 ** 结果:无效

IDEA的 project structure 中查看output路径是否正确 结果:正确未修改,target 配置的路径是和 src平级的默认路径

找到具体的编译后target 输出路径看看是否跟output配置的一致 结果:target 文件路径仍是项目移动前的路径,说明有某处配置不对。

3.2 解决过程 没有发现其他地方仍配置移动前的路径在 idea 自动生成的的项目工程文件 xxxx.iml 发现了 target 路径仍旧是相依被移动之前的路径。image.png删除iml文件,让idea重新载入后,项目成功启动


【本文地址】


今日新闻


推荐新闻


CopyRight 2018-2019 办公设备维修网 版权所有 豫ICP备15022753号-3